Trip Overview

This 97.3-mile drive from Woodbury, NY, to Albany, NY, is an excellent option for a single-day trip, taking approximately 2 hours and 1 minute to complete. You'll primarily navigate on the New York State Thruway, with portions of State Route 32 and Temple Hill Road also part of the journey. The estimated fuel cost for this trip is around $16, making it an economical choice. Given its relatively short duration and straightforward path, it’s perfectly suited for a day excursion, allowing for flexibility in your departure and arrival times. This route stays within the Northeast region, offering a familiar landscape for travelers.

Expect about $4.07 in tolls one way, starting with New York State Thruway. Most Northeast and Midwest toll agencies accept E-ZPass; in the West and Texas, transponders like TxTag or FasTrak apply. If you do not have a transponder, cashless tolling plates will mail a bill to the vehicle's registered address — usually with a surcharge, so a rental-car toll pass is often cheaper than paying by mail.
